Pretty strait forward and easy to understand. I have run into stability problems when I use the pillar trick. The pillars on corners don't transfer any stability to the ceiling of walls they are attached to unless the ceiling is centered on the pillar. Good info for beginning builders.👍
Glad you enjoyed it! Yeah that can be a real stumbling block with the pillar trick, corner pillars can be really finicky at times. You have to essentially have a design that can stand on its own, but is also pre-planned for pillars. It can be a nightmare at the best of times 😂
